The cheapest way to get from Ballynahinch to Portrush is to drive which costs £16 - £25 and takes 1h 29m.
The fastest way to get from Ballynahinch to Portrush is to drive which takes 1h 29m and costs £16 - £25.
No, there is no direct bus from Ballynahinch to Portrush. However, there are services departing from Ballynahinch Caugheys and arriving at Dunluce Avenue via Bridge Street and Coleraine Buscentre.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h 12m.
The distance between Ballynahinch and Portrush is 86 miles. The road distance is 69.7 miles.
The best way to get from Ballynahinch to Portrush without a car is to line 520 bus and train which takes 3h 43m and costs .
It takes approximately 3h 43m to get from Ballynahinch to Portrush, including transfers.
